Just as a data point in case it helps, my Gentoo mceusb LIRC situation is
peachy.  My details:

   - =lirc-0.8.6-r3 (keyworded for ~amd64)
   - =gentoo-sources-2.6.34-r11
   - LIRC_DEVICES="mceusb" in /etc/make.conf
   - The stock mceusb profile generated in /etc/lirc/lircd.conf

> >> Needs a kernel driver. Prior to 2.6.36, you're looking at building
> >> lirc_mceusb out-of-tree. I'm pretty sure there are Gentoo ebuilds for
> >> the lirc kernel drivers somewhere. (Didn't apply to lirc_zilog, since
> >> it wasn't in the lirc tree itself). In 2.6.36 and later, its driven by
> >> the mceusb driver (which is lirc_mceusb ported to a new in-kernel IR
> >> infrastructure, with backwards compatibility included).
> >>
> > Thanks - so if I upgrade to the 2.6.36 kernel, I should be able to run
> > an MCE usb remote system without the same compatibility issues that the
> > HDPVR has at the moment, or would I still need version 0.9.0 of lirc to
> > make that work?
>
> You'd still need either lirc 0.9.0 or a patched earlier lirc build for
> ioctl compatibility if you use 2.6.36.
